Two Modes, Split Roads

Freightos

Instant eBookings on the Freightos platform have enjoyed a staggering comp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 272% in the last 3 years, with growth dominated by airline bookings. Remember that there was zero airline ebooking at the beginning of 2018. There is progress in digitalizing ocean freight, but its been slow and inconsistent.

ABCs of Data Normalization for B2B Marketers

Data normalization. However, if lead generation, reporting, and measuring ROI is important to your marketing team, then data normalization matters - a lot. At its core, data normalization is the process of creating context within your marketing database by grouping similar values into one common value.
